This vintage Turkish kilim rug is a finely handwoven flat-weave textile that embodies the understated elegance and enduring craftsmanship of traditional Anatolian weaving. Woven from wool, this piece features a sophisticated gray field accented by vertical stripe lines in maroon, white, and black, creating a clean, linear composition with subtle visual rhythm.
As a flat-woven kilim, this rug is lightweight, durable, and fully reversible, offering extended usability and styling flexibility. Over time, natural exposure to light has created a gentle contrast between sides—one displaying a softer, more muted patina, while the reverse retains richer, deeper tones, allowing you to choose the look that best suits your space.
